KNOBS
t
The heating knob allows the user to set the flow tem-
perature to between 20 and 80°C during normal oper-
ation.
r
The domestic hot water knob allows the user to set the
domestic hot water temperature to between 10 and
60°C during normal operation.

FUNCTIONAL BUTTONS
s
Press for more than one second and release to step
through the operating modes (Stand-by – Summer –
Winter).
<
This allows the engineer to scroll through the param-
eters or decrease the values.
>
This allows the engineer to scroll through the parame-
ters or increase the values.
b
If pressed once or more times for at least 1 second
during normal operation, this button allows the user to
visualize on display the system pressure.
o
This allows the engineer to confirm the selected pa-
rameter or to modify the value.
R
This allows the engineer to reset the appliances from a
lockout failure.
c
Programming connector cover plug.
NOTE:
pressing any one of these buttons for more than 30
seconds generates a fault on the display without preventing
boiler operation. The warning disappears when the button is
released.
